Programme Overview
The FNB Private Banking Academy is an exclusive development programme aimed at grooming top-performing graduates for careers as elite Private Advisors. Over the training period, participants receive hands-on instruction and exposure to advanced wealth management, financial planning, and investment strategy—preparing them to service high-net-worth clients effectively.

Ideal Candidate Profile
- Unemployed graduates holding an FAIS-accredited Undergraduate (NQF 7) or Postgraduate (NQF 8) qualification in:
- Investments
- Financial Planning
- Estate Planning
- Financial Management
- Accounting
- Economics
- Academic background from recognized institutions such as:
- University of Pretoria
- University of the Witwatersrand
- University of Johannesburg
- University of the Western Cape
- Stellenbosch University
- University of KwaZulu-Natal
- University of the Free State
- North-West University
